Magistrate Judge Coffin filed his Findings and Recommendation on May 5, 2017. The
matter is now before me. See 28 U.S.C. ยง 636(b)(l)(B) and Fed. R. Civ. P. 72(b). No objections
have been timely filed. This relieves me of my obligation to give the factual findings de novo
review. Lorin Com. v. Goto & Co., Ltd., 700 F.2d 1202, 1206 (9th Cir. 1982). See also Britt v.
Simi Valley Unified School Dist., 708 F.2d 452, 454 (9th Cir. 1983). Having reviewed the legal
principles de novo, I find no eITor.
THEREFORE, IT IS HEREBY ORDERED that, I adopt Judge Coffin's Findings and
Recommendation.
